Our mission, our aims

Our mission is to educate, inspire and support the dance community to reach its potential as a dynamic force within local, national and international communities. This means we aim to:

  • provide leadership in dance education, advocacy, policy development and debate.
  • provide a national voice for dance development in Australia.
  • champion innovation, creativity and diversity in dance.
  • encourage access to and understanding of dance in communities throughout Australia.
  • assist in identifying and promoting all dance traditions that exist in Australia, in recognition of their cultural importance.
  • foster international links with dance and dance-related organisations.
